Chain type and compatibility

Selecting the best chainsaw chain for hardwood involves paying close attention to the different chain designs such as chisel and semichisel, each offering specific cutting characteristics. Chisel chains typically deliver faster, cleaner cuts which can benefit hardwood cutting, while semichisel chains provide smoother operation and better durability when used in dirtier environments.

Additionally, confirming compatibility with your specific chainsaw model and bar length helps prevent issues related to tension and wear, ensuring that the chain operates safely and effectively. Understanding these elements will help you select a chain that balances sharpness, durability, and smoothness tailored to your hardwood cutting needs.

Maintenance and ease of sharpening

When working with the best chainsaw chain for hardwood, maintenance and ease of sharpening play a significant role in keeping the chain effective and durable. Hardwood tends to dull chains faster due to its dense and tough nature, so sharpening the chain more frequently is necessary to maintain smooth cutting performance.

Typically, users may need to sharpen the chain after every few hours of heavy use, depending on the wood’s hardness and debris encountered during cutting. Having the right tools is equally important; common sharpening tools include round files matched to the cutter size, file guides to maintain proper angles, and sometimes electric sharpeners designed for chainsaw chains. Some chains are designed with self-sharpening or low-maintenance features, making them more user-friendly, especially for those new to chainsaw upkeep.

These features can reduce downtime and make it easier to keep the chain in good shape without specialized skills. By paying attention to how often the chain dulls, selecting appropriate sharpening tools, and choosing chains with convenient maintenance options, users can enjoy efficient cutting and extended chain life when handling hardwood materials.

How Often Should I Sharpen Or Replace A Chainsaw Chain When Frequently Cutting Hardwood?

When frequently cutting hardwood, you should sharpen your chainsaw chain after every 1 to 2 hours of use to maintain optimal cutting performance. Additionally, replace the chain if it becomes damaged, excessively worn, or cannot be sharpened effectively.

What Is The Ideal Pitch And Gauge For A Chainsaw Chain Used On Hardwood Trees?

The ideal pitch for a chainsaw chain used on hardwood trees is typically 0.325″ or 3/8″, providing a good balance of power and control. The gauge commonly ranges from 0.050″ to 0.058″, ensuring durability and smooth cutting through dense wood.
